Output 57f01cb6e0032def05a6f02622f8fc6ffcc56299dbd32ec70c2b39c80beeac07:12

value
2891966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 473bfb082d03fac088c2c3fa8e59cf5739917de4 OP_EQUAL
address
38Bfkgt54v2LgBXC2fZ6U8gAscyhVdWtJi
transaction
57f01cb6e0032def05a6f02622f8fc6ffcc56299dbd32ec70c2b39c80beeac07
spent
true